Mudcats Cruise into State Tournament with Big Win over Madison in District 4B

The Dell Rapids Mudcats cruised into the state tournament with an 11-0 win over the Madison Broncos in the District 4B Tournament in Humboldt on Tuesday, July 28th.  A big sixth inning led to the 10-run rule victory.

Kason Syverson started the scoring for the Mudcats with a two-run home run in the bottom of the second inning.  Landon Ruesink scored on an error in the bottom of the third to put the Mudcats ahead 3-0.  The score remained 3-0 until the bottom of the sixth inning.

Ty Hoglund started the sixth with a two-run home run to right field.  Henry drove home a run later in the inning to make the score 6-0.  Josh Roemen and Billy Stitz had back-to-back RBI singles to push the lead to 8-0.  Syverson reached on an error that also scored a run.  Reece Arbogast had an RBI single, and Syverson scored on a wild pitch to cap off the eight-run sixth inning.

Stitz had three hits, one a double, and an RBI.  Roemen ended with two singles and an RBI.  Syverson had a home run with three RBIs.  Hoglund also had a home run with two RBIs in the game.  Arborgast added a single with an RBI.  Carter Gullickson and Jake Goble each had a hit, and Henry added an RBI.

Three pitchers combined for the shutout win.  Syverson pitched 2 1/3 innings and allowed a hit and six walks with four strikeouts.  Goble tossed 3 2/3 innings and recorded six strikeouts.  Henry pitched one inning and allowed two walks.

The Mudcats will face fellow Dell Rapids foe, PBR, in the District 4B Championship on Saturday, August 1st at 5:30 p.m. in Humboldt.  Regardless of the outcome of the game, both teams will be in the state tournament.
